Easy hiking trails around Dehesa de Navalcarbón offer a blend of natural beauty and historical interest within Las Rozas de Madrid. The area is characterized by extensive pine forests, providing shaded paths for hikers. A prominent feature is the fluvial canal, a recreational waterway that adds a picturesque element to many routes. The terrain includes diverse paths suitable for various skill levels, with gentle elevation changes.

Are there any historical landmarks to see on the easy hiking trails?

Yes, Dehesa de Navalcarbón has a unique historical dimension. Some easy hiking routes, such as the Ruined Republican Nest loop from Las Rozas, lead past remains of bunkers and machine-gun nests from the Spanish Civil War. These structures offer a tangible link to the region's past and are integrated into the natural landscape.

What natural features can I observe while hiking in Dehesa de Navalcarbón?

Hikers can enjoy the extensive pine forests that provide ample shade, and the prominent fluvial canal, which was originally part of an ambitious project to connect Madrid with the Atlantic Ocean. The area is also home to diverse native flora and fauna, making it a good spot for observing local wildlife.

Are there circular routes among the easy hiking trails?

Yes, Dehesa de Navalcarbón offers several excellent circular routes. A popular option is the Stepped Canal – Fluvial Canal of the Park loop from Ciudad del Fútbol de Las Rozas, which is 4.5 miles (7.3 km) long and takes about 1 hour 54 minutes to complete, showcasing both canals.

How long do the easy hiking trails typically take to complete?

The duration of easy trails varies, but many can be completed in a relatively short time. For example, the Hiking loop from Las Rozas is an easy 2.6 miles (4.1 km) path, while the Ruined Republican Nest loop from Las Rozas, at 3.7 miles (6.0 km), typically takes about 1 hour 35 minutes.
